JEPI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

646 of the 6,221 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in JPMorgan Equity Premium Income ETF (JEPI)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$17.4B — up 190% from $5.99B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 155 funds opened new JEPI positions and 26 closed out — a net gain of 129 holders — while 359 added to existing stakes and 100 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bank of America, adding an estimated $265M. The largest seller was Compass Ion Advisors, cutting an estimated $10.9M.
